Communication details between neurons is conducted by action of chemicals across a little gap called the synapse. Chemicals, known to as neurotransmitters, are released from one nerve cell at the presynaptic nerve port. Chemicals then cross the junction exactly where they may be accepted by the next neuron at a specialized web site called a structure. The action that follows activation of a receptor website can be either depolarization (an excitatory post synaptic potential) or hyper polarization (an inhibitory post synaptic potential). A depolarisation makes it Likely that a particular action potential definitely will fire; a hyperpolarization makes it LESS possible that an action potential will fire. Discovery of Chemicals neurotransmitter serotonin In 1921, a great Austrian scientist called Otto Loewi discovered the first neurochemical. In his experiment (which came to him in a dream), he utilized two frog hearts. One middle (heart #1) ended up being still coupled to the vagus nerve. Middle #1 was put in a chamber which was filled with saline. This room was connected to a 2nd chamber which contained middle #2. So, mobile from slot provided #1 was allowed to flow into house #2. Electrical stimulation of the vagus nerve (that was attached to heart #1) brought about middle #1 to slow down. Loewi also seen which following a delay, heart #2 also slowed down. From this experiment, Loewi hypothesized which electrical stimulation of the vagus nerve released a chemical into the mobile of room #1 that flowed into house #2. He labeled as this chemical "Vagusstoff". We now understand this chemical as the neurotransmitter called acetylcholine.
